What is assistive touch in iPhone
AssistiveTouch helps you use iPhone if you have difficulty touching the screen or pressing the buttons. You can use AssistiveTouch without any accessory to perform actions or gestures that are difficult for you.

Who uses assistive touch?
Some apps will also require very specific gestures, and custom gestures can be recorded and selected to perform these actions. Assistive touch makes navigating and using iOS devices much easier for some of the children and adults we support with physical disabilities and limited mobility.

How do I get my iPhone out of accessibility mode?
With Accessibility Shortcut, you can quickly turn on or off accessibility features by triple-clicking the side button (on an iPhone with Face ID) or triple-clicking the Home button (on other iPhone models).
Does resetting iPhone remove assistive touch?
If your "reset" means "wipe" the iphone's content, you can't save only the assistive touch settings. As already said, you can perform a full backup (assistive touch settings should be saved in that backup), but if you need only that setting back to your iphone, you can't "extract" it from the backup.
What does confirm with side button mean?
Confirm with side button is an instruction for you to rapidly double-click the power button on the right-hand side of the iPhone. This triggers Face ID and confirms you want the app!

What is the floating circle on iPhone?
If there is a large circle enclosed in a grey box that appears as an overlay on your iPhone screen, your phone's AssistiveTouch feature is enabled. This accessibility feature makes it easier for users to navigate the iPhone when they have trouble using their fingers to touch down on the screen.

What kills iPhone battery the most?
Common Causes of Fast Battery Drain
- Display brightness and screen time-out settings. …
- Background app refresh and background app activity. …
- Push email and app notifications. …
- Location services and GPS usage. …
- Poor cellular signal strength and excessive mobile data usage. …
- Old and degraded batteries.

What does restart on assistive touch do?
If assistive touch is used on the device, users have the ability to restart using it. On the assistive touch button, select the Device icon, followed by the More icon and press the Restart button to restart the iPhone.

What is the purpose of double tapping home button on iPhone?
A quick double-tap of the Home button brings the top of the screen down so that it's easier to reach. On the iPhone X and later models, Reachability is still an option, although it's disabled by default.

What does blue dot mean on Find My iPhone?
The dark blue dot is the best location approximation from the “precise location” setting. The transparent blue pulsing circle around that is the uncertainty in the location fix. Settings -> privacy -> location services -> scroll down and find the Find My app and tap it.
